(Dearborn County, Ind.) - The Dearborn County Sheriff’s Office is searching for a male subject that fled on foot earlier this afternoon.
Heavy police presence was reported near North Dearborn and Haas Road area around 3:00 p.m.
According to the Sheriff's Office, the suspect is a white male in his mid-40’s, wearing a black hat, black East Central sweatshirt with red letters, gray scarf and blue jeans.
Community members are asked to use caution and report suspicious activity to 911.
